Hello all. I just joined this forum today. I have been playing with these guys for about a year or so. I have been "accepted" as mystery shoppers, dispatcher, personal assistant and a few more titles. I have around $200,000.00 worth of Certified Checks, and money orders. There were even a couple of personal checks thrown in. You know, it cost them 5 - 6 bucks to send the checks and instructions out by USPS priority mail. The first time I inquired about one and my check came, I immediately saw what was going on and even called the police department to see what they would say. The cop looked at me like I had carrots growing out of my ears. What I do is, play along all the way. When I get one of the checks or money orders, I e-mail them back and inform them that I received the funds but unfortunately none of the security features that are supposed to be incorporated on the check are present. All the checks have printed on the back what security safeguards are present on the check. It doesn't take a rocket scientist to check them out !!! Earlier this year the USPS sent out some letters to some people they found out had received money orders and told everyone to just destroy them. My two largest checks were for $38,800.00 and $29,000.

I am having a lot of fun just messing with them. What amazes me is that they must be getting a bunch of people who are falling for this stuff. I really can't see how anyone could possibly fall for it because it just makes no sense why anyone would send a complete stranger money through the mail. I wonder if these fools know how easy it is to check this stuff out.....
